Rail Grinder Incident in Sattahip Leaves Railway Worker Injured

A railway maintenance worker has been injured in an accident involving a rail grinding machine in Sattahip district, Chonburi province. Rescue teams from the Sawang Rojanathammasathan Sattahip Foundation were alerted to the scene and responded promptly, transporting the injured worker to hospital.

 

The incident occurred near the Khao Chi Chan railway junction in Moo 11, Bang Saray subdistrict. Emergency personnel arrived quickly and provided initial medical aid to 22-year-old Mr. Phattharaphon Thongkham, who sustained injuries to his left foot, which had been cut through to the bone. He was subsequently transferred to Sattahip KM.10 Hospital for further treatment.

 

A rail grinder is a specialised railway maintenance machine used to restore the profile and smoothness of train tracks

 

According to eyewitness accounts from colleagues at the scene, the rail grinder was operating as part of routine maintenance work. Mr. Phattharaphon was reportedly walking along the track conducting an inspection when he stumbled over a tree branch by the side of the rail. 

 

The misstep caused his foot to slip under the moving machine. Fortunately, a co-worker noticed the fall and immediately activated the emergency stop mechanism, preventing more severe injuries and potential limb loss.

 

Authorities on site recorded the incident for further investigation. Officials have indicated that a thorough review will be conducted to ensure similar incidents are avoided in the future.
